Wildlands Studies
       
Website www.wildlandsstudies.com/ws
Year Established 1980
Program Description Wildlife, wildland, & wildwater research projects in which participants join backcountry study teams as working field associates. Academic credit is available
Number of Programs/Year 30
Program Length 2-8 wks
Group Size or S:T Ratio 9-14
Program Focus Research, Nature/Science
Faculty Research scientists
Costs $425-$1,900 (depending on program)
